Output 41ef2252bd6efd489e8852f90768fdf38bc31de46703e1f91b919b0fa849823e:40

value
2399474
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df2aa0903c0421e2dcb37269cab578a3e38ec6e OP_EQUAL
address
3LTy9UQ5ppR1MXhDNoV2mUaom1igVy8y2D
transaction
41ef2252bd6efd489e8852f90768fdf38bc31de46703e1f91b919b0fa849823e
spent
true